Из этого курса вы получите всю необходимую информацию о компьютерных сетях. Мы познакомимся с принципами работы современных сетевых технологий и протоколов, изучим облачные сервисы и научимся устранять неполадки в сетях. Ещё вы узнаете, как использовать эти знания на собеседовании, а также при диагностике сбоев в реальном времени.

К концу этого курса вы:

● Сможете описать компьютерные сети в контексте пятиуровневой модели.

● Будете знать все стандартные протоколы, отвечающие за TCP/IP-взаимодействия.

● Овладеете эффективными инструментами и технологиями для устранения сетевых неполадок.

● Познакомитесь с сетевыми службами, которые обеспечивают работу компьютерных сетей, например DNS и DHCP.

● Изучите концепцию "всё как услуга", а также получите понятие об облачных вычислениях и облачном хранилище.

Общие сведения о компьютерных сетях
Добро пожаловать! "Основы компьютерных сетей" – второй курс программы сертификации для специалистов IT-поддержки. В рамках первой недели вы получите общее представление об организации сетей. Мы изучим сетевые модели TCP/IP и OSI, а также посмотрим, как их уровни взаимодействуют друг с другом. Вы познакомитесь с основными сетевыми устройствами: кабелями, хабами, коммутаторами, маршрутизаторами, серверами и клиентами. Мы также поговорим о физическом и канальном уровнях нашей сетевой модели более подробно. К концу этого модуля вы будете представлять себе, как разные уровни модели вместе образуют сеть.

Основы компьютерных сетей: для начинающих и it-поддержки

Согласно студентам, курс «Основы компьютерных сетей» является отличной отправной точкой для новичков и тех, кто стремится в сферу IT-поддержки. Курс хвалят за доступное объяснение сложных концепций и полезные практические задания, которые помогают закрепить материал. Однако, некоторые студенты считают, что курс слишком поверхностен для тех, у кого уже есть базовые знания, и не хватает глубины в определенных темах. В целом, он предоставляет прочную основу для понимания работы сетей и подготовки к собеседованиям.
